News Nearby: GAC Wins Class AA Boys Basketball Championship

Coach Eddie Martin and the Spartans beat Bleckley County 69-52 to win the school's third title in four seasons.

Greater Atlanta Christian School won its third boys basketball state title in four years with a 69-52 win over Bleckley County Friday night in the Class AA finals at the Macon Centreplex.

The championship was the sixth Georgia High School Association boys hoops title in school history.

The Spartans turned a close game into a rout in the fourth quarter.

According to final statistics available via the GHSA, Troy Morrison led the Spartans with 17 points. Four other players scored in double figures: Cam Boyd (13), Isaiah Wilkins (12), Justin Lewis (11) and Collin Swinton (10).

GAC previously won state titles in 1971, '72, '77, 2010 and 2011. It was the sixth state title in eight years for coach Eddie Martin, who won three championships at Norcross High School from 2006 to 2008.

The game was well-attended by enthusiastic GAC students and fans. At halftime, GAC principal Scott Harsh told Georgia Public Broadcasting that nine busloads of Spartan fans made the trip to Macon.
